Xerox Phaser 6280 review
in Printers
Verdict
A fast A4 colour laser with good output quality, but running costs are high.
Review Date: 3 Feb 2009
Reviewed By: Dave Mitchell
Price when reviewed: £264 (£304 inc VAT)
